SPIT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2025 in Review

4 of the 8,225 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in F/m Emerald Special Situations ETF (SPIT) for Q4 2025, worth a combined $4.95M.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 4 funds opened new SPIT posit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 0 added to existing stakes and 0 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Hunter Associates Investment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$4.02M.
